The cornerstone of habit formation lies in the “habit loop,” a neurological pathway described by Charles Duhigg. This loop comprises three crucial elements: the cue, the routine, and the reward. The cue acts as the trigger, signaling the brain to initiate the routine โ€“ the behavior itself. Finally, the reward provides positive reinforcement, strengthening the association between the cue and the routine. This cycle repeats, solidifying the habit over time. Imagine the cue as a traffic light turning green (๐Ÿšฆ), the routine as pressing the accelerator (๐Ÿ”„), and the reward as reaching your destination (๐ŸŽ).

The brain’s remarkable plasticity is fundamental to habit formation. Through consistent repetition, we condition our brains to associate the cue with the routine and its subsequent reward. Each repetition reinforces the neurological pathway, making the behavior progressively more automatic. This highlights the crucial role of consistent practice โ€“ the more frequently we perform a behavior within the context of the habit loop, the stronger the habit becomes. Persistence and repetition are key ingredients in this process (๐Ÿ”).

Consistency is paramount in the journey of habit formation. Humans thrive on routines and predictability; a consistent schedule fosters a sense of familiarity and predictability, making it easier to stick to a new habit. Consider establishing a specific time each day for a new habit; for instance, dedicating 30 minutes before bed for reading establishes a temporal cue that triggers this behavior (๐Ÿ“šโฐ).

Habit stacking is a powerful technique to integrate new habits into existing routines. This approach leverages pre-existing neurological pathways associated with established habits, providing a scaffold for the new behavior. For example, instead of merely intending to stretch, incorporate it immediately after brushing your teeth; the established habit of brushing your teeth serves as the cue for the new habit of stretching (๐Ÿง˜โ€โ™€๏ธ๐Ÿฆท).

Food Additives & Preservatives: A Comprehensive Guide

“`html

Navigating the World of Food Additives and Preservatives

Food additives and preservatives are ubiquitous in our modern diet. Understanding their roles, safety, and impact on our health is crucial for making informed choices about the food we consume. This comprehensive guide explores the complexities of these ingredients, addressing common concerns and offering practical advice for navigating the supermarket aisle with confidence.

Decoding Food Additives and Preservatives

Food additives are substances intentionally added to food during processing or preparation. Their purpose is multifaceted, encompassing improvements to taste, texture, appearance, and shelf life. Preservatives, a specific subset of additives, primarily function to prevent spoilage and extend the product’s longevity, thus reducing food waste and minimizing the risk of foodborne illnesses.

The Essential Role of Additives and Preservatives

The widespread use of food additives and preservatives is not merely about extending shelf life; it’s integral to maintaining food safety and quality. These substances combat bacterial growth, oxidation, and other forms of spoilage, ultimately ensuring that food remains palatable and safe for consumption over an extended period. This is particularly important for transporting and distributing food products globally.

Common Additives and Preservatives: A Closer Look

A vast array of additives and preservatives are employed in food production. Some key examples include:

  • Artificial Sweeteners: Aspartame and sucralose provide sweetness without the calories of sugar, often found in diet products.
  • Coloring Agents: Tartrazine and cochineal extract enhance the visual appeal of food, making it more attractive to consumers.
  • Antioxidants: Ascorbic acid (Vitamin C) combats oxidation, preserving the freshness and quality of fats and oils.
  • Emulsifiers: Lecithin and mono- and diglycerides stabilize and homogenize food products, preventing separation of ingredients.
  • Preservatives: Sodium benzoate and potassium sorbate inhibit the growth of microorganisms, extending the shelf life of food products.

Addressing Safety Concerns: Regulation and Research

Rigorous regulations govern the use of food additives and preservatives. Government agencies conduct extensive testing and evaluation to ensure that approved substances meet strict safety standards before they are permitted for use in food. While generally safe when consumed within recommended limits, individual sensitivities and allergies can occur. Always check food labels if you have specific concerns.

Natural vs. Synthetic: Understanding the Source

Food additives can originate from both natural and synthetic sources. Natural additives are derived from plants, animals, or minerals, while synthetic additives are chemically produced. The safety of both types hinges on adherence to established safety regulations and testing protocols, not solely on their origin.

Deciphering Food Labels: Identifying Additives

Understanding food labels is critical for informed consumption. Additives are typically listed by their specific names or assigned E-numbers (European Union coding system). Familiarizing yourself with these labels enables you to make conscious choices about the ingredients you consume.

The Role in Food Preservation: Extending Shelf Life

Preservatives are indispensable for extending the shelf life of food products. By preventing the growth of spoilage organisms like bacteria, yeasts, and molds, preservatives ensure food safety and reduce food waste, contributing to a more sustainable food system.

  1. What are fermented foods?
    Fermented foods are foods that have undergone a process called fermentation, where bacteria, yeasts, or other microorganisms break down the natural sugars in food. This process not only preserves the food but also enhances its flavor and creates a rich array of probiotics, which are beneficial bacteria that support a healthy gut.

  2. Gut health and its importance
    The gut is home to trillions of microorganisms, collectively known as the gut microbiota, which play a crucial role in our overall health. A healthy gut microbiota is diverse and balanced, and it helps to digest food, produce vitamins, regulate the immune system, and even influence our mood.

  3. How fermented foods help your gut
    Fermented foods are packed with probiotics that can help replenish and diversify the gut microbiota. By introducing these beneficial bacteria into your system, you can improve digestion, enhance nutrient absorption, and boost your immune system.

  4. Examples of fermented foods
    There are numerous delicious fermented foods you can add to your cooking repertoire. Some popular examples include sauerkraut, kimchi, kefir, kombucha, miso, tempeh, and yogurt. These foods can be incorporated into a wide range of dishes, from salads and sandwiches to stir-fries and soups.

Protecting Your Hearing: A Comprehensive Guide to Ear Health

Our ears are vital for navigating the world, connecting us to sounds both big and small. Yet, we often overlook their delicate nature, risking hearing loss and related problems. This guide offers practical steps to safeguard your hearing and maintain optimal ear health.

Regular hearing check-ups are crucial, much like dental visits. Early detection of potential issues allows for timely intervention, preventing more significant problems down the line. Schedule appointments with an audiologist for professional assessments.

Loud noise is a major culprit in hearing damage. Protect your ears by wearing appropriate hearing protection in noisy environments, such as concerts, construction sites, or while using loud machinery like lawnmowers. Investing in high-quality earplugs or earmuffs is a worthwhile investment in your hearing health.

While we all enjoy music, excessive headphone volume is detrimental. Listen at moderate levels and take regular breaks to allow your ears to rest and recover. Consider using over-ear headphones, which distribute sound more evenly, reducing the risk of damage compared to earbuds.

Resist the urge to use cotton swabs to clean your ears. This common practice can push earwax further into the ear canal, leading to impaction and potential damage. Allow your ears to self-clean or gently wipe the outer ear with a damp cloth.

Be aware of potential hearing side effects from certain medications. Consult your doctor about any potential risks before starting new medications, particularly antibiotics and chemotherapy drugs. Open communication with your healthcare provider is essential.

Never ignore ear pain, discharge, or other unusual symptoms. Prompt medical attention is crucial in treating ear infections and preventing long-term complications, including permanent hearing loss. Seek professional advice at the first sign of trouble.

Limit water exposure to minimize the risk of ear infections. Use earplugs or a swim cap when swimming or showering to prevent water from entering the ear canal. Keeping your ears dry is a simple but effective preventative measure.

Educate yourself about hearing loss. Understand its signs, symptoms, and available treatments. Knowledge empowers you to make informed decisions regarding your hearing health. Explore reputable online resources and consult with healthcare professionals.

Maintaining a healthy lifestyle contributes significantly to overall health, including ear health. A balanced diet, regular exercise, and sufficient sleep support a strong immune system, reducing susceptibility to ear infections and other health issues.

High blood pressure can negatively affect hearing. Regularly monitor and manage your blood pressure to mitigate potential risks. Maintaining healthy blood pressure is vital for overall well-being, including ear health.

Earbuds, while convenient, pose a higher risk of hearing damage due to their proximity to the eardrum. Opt for over-ear headphones whenever possible for a safer listening experience. This simple switch can make a significant difference.
